Joanna Howe
Joanna Howe
(born 28 March 1983) is an Australian activist and professor at the
University of Adelaide
. An expert in temporary labour migration and an
Oxford
graduate, Howe is most notable for her campaigning and advocacy against
abortion
, including supporting legislative proposals in
South Australia
by
Ben Hood
and
Sarah Game
to restrict
late-term abortions
.
